Attendance Goal 98% Our attendance for this current week was 97% for College Prep.

We have had an increase in student absences these past few weeks. Texas Law requires that all students attend school on a daily basis. In addition, Texas Law requires that students attend school at least 90% of the time to earn credit. Please be sure your child is at school every instructional day.
